I am loving this sketch this week! I made a card for my favorite time of the year, Halloween.
.jpg)
When I first saw this sketch, I thought of the Bitty Bat Punch. Then I grab for my favorite Halloween paper, Wicked Fun Speciality Paper. The base of the card is Rich Razzleberry, followed by a layer of Basic Black card stock. Then the Wicked Fun Speciality Paper, I used the side that already had that torn edge look, fits perfectly with the sketch. Punched out the squares using the Scallop Square punch and Basic Black card stock. Then it was onto the bats, they use Rich Razzleberry card stock and then I added the rhinestone jewels for their eyes. I think that it adds the perfect sparkle to the card!!
Supplies:
- Rich Razzleberry & Basic Black card stock
- Wicked Fun Speciality Paper
- Bitty Bat Large Punch & Scallop Square extra large punch
- Rhinestone Jewels and pop dots

A very cute sketch, but I don't like it!!! I was not having any luck at all. Here is what I came up with, it is not a favorite of mine.

The base of the card is Marina Mist followed by Daffodil Delight. I used the 1 1/4" circle punch and punched out the circles in Pretty in Pink card stock. I traced a circle and randomly stamped the flowers onto it. Added the pretty in pink circles to the back and then attached to the Daffodil Delight layer and cut the remaining top of the circle off. I punched out a strip of Marina Mist card stock using the Dotted Scallop Ribbon border punch. Then I added the 1/8" Marina Mist ribbon on the top. I stamped the saying in Basic Black and then I used Silver Foil Smooch Spritz and added a little sparkle to it.
Supplies:
- Awash with Flowers & Teeny Tiny Wishes stamp set
- Marina Mist, Daffodil Delight, Pretty in Pink and Whisper White card stock
- Basic Black and Pretty in Pink ink pad
- Dotted Scallop Ribbon Border punch, 1 1/4" circle punch, 1/8" Marina Mist ribbon
- Silver Foil Smooch Spritz

I just love this sketch, it helped me figure out an idea for a swap card. Here is my version:

I used "Fang-tastic", which will be available on September 1st, it is in the Holiday Mini Catalog. The base of the card is Rich Razzleberry followed by a layer of Basic Black card stock. Then there is a layer of Wicked Fun Speciality paper. You have to get this paper, there is flocking on some sheets and it's perfect for scrapbook pages, I just love it!! I stamped the images in Basic Black ink and then colored them in with SU Markers. I added a piece of Basic Black lace, which is also in the Holiday Mini Catalog. Then I stamped the saying and punched it out with the word window punch. Punched out the Basic Black card stock using the modern label punch, added silver brads and pop dots on the back.
Supplies:
- Fang-tastic and Teeny Tiny Wishes stamp set
- Rich Razzleberry, Basic Black and Whisper White card stock
- Wicked Fun Speciality Paper
- Basic Black ink
- SU Markers
- Modern Label Punch and Word Window Punch
- Raven 1/2" lace trim
- Silver Brads and Pop dots

I really like the way this card turned out. This is the first time that I have used the Just Believe stamp set, I just love it!!!!
The base of the card is Concord Crush followed by a layer of Pretty in Pink card stock. Then a piece of Lap of Luxury designer series paper. I added three Basic Gray brads on the bottom and a strip of Pretty in Pink card stock. I stamped the image in Concord Crush ink and placed that onto Very Vanilla card stock. Then I added the Basic Gray piece and a few pop dots. Quick, easy and simple, my favorite type of cards!!!
Supplies:
- Just Believe stamp set
- Concord Crush, Pretty in Pink and Very Vanilla card stock
- Lap of Luxury designer series paper
- Concord Crush ink
- Basic Gray brads and pop dots
